The Renault 21 Turbo is a sedan powered by a petrol engine delivering 175 hp (129 kW). It accelerates from 0 to 100 km/h in 7.4 s and reaches a top speed of 227 km/h. Fuel efficiency stands at 8.6 l/100 km combined. Drive is routed to the front-wheel-drive axle via a manual. This variant was introduced in 1988 as part of the Renault 21 (1986-1990) generation, and sits alongside 3 other variants in this generation.
